Vase in the Form of a Cong

14th century (Yuan dynasty)

7.5 cm 18.8 cm 7.4 cm

Citation Source image

Reverence for the past permeated many aspects of life in China through the Qing dynasty (1644–1911). This ceramic vase expresses this reverence through conscious and meaningful adoption and adaptation of the ancient form of the cong.
